Field Notes

Description:

Reddish-pink head, white collar, orange upper body with black triangle a little below the collar, black lower body beginning with a black rectangle.
Abdomen marked with white patches.

Habitat:

Private garden in residential subdivision at 14°14'10" N 121°2'29"E,
230 m elevation.
